In the essays that comprise The Indian Army: Reminiscences, Reforms & Romance, Lieutenant General H. S. Panag examines burning questions surrounding the Indian armed forces: their exploitation by neo- nationalists; an intrusive media’s projection of the army as the sole flag bearer of patriotism; the obsession with Pakistan as an impending threat to national security; the intense militarisation of Kashmir post the abrogation of Article 370; and equal opportunities for women in combat, among other issues. Divided into six sections - Human Rights, Reforms, Leadership, Reminiscences, Conflict and Unforgettable Heroes - the book compels the listener to think deeper and with greater nuance about a much-discussed and much-maligned institution. The Indian Army is also a glimpse into the general’s own life and reveals hitherto unknown aspects of his long career in the army. A writer who straddles the serious and the idyllic with equal ease, he unequivocally condemns the tying of a citizen to the bonnet of an army jeep in Kashmir in 2017 in one piece, and in another tells the intensely passionate, albeit tragic love story of a soldier and a Kashmiri girl.
